A new kind of “chefs” are making a fuss on the stage of Parisian restaurants in the Beaubourg neighborhood of the French capital.
According to foreign media, these are restaurants like the new pizzeria ‘Pazzi’ which is fully equipped with robots, from taking orders, preparing dough, to putting pizzas in boxes.
“We are in a very fast process, with a perfect time control, a quality control as we have a stability offered by robotics, and then a very cool and relaxed environment”, says the co-inventor of the robot ‘Pazzi’, Sébastien Roverso.
“The idea is also to spend some nice minutes watching the robot while you wait for it to become your pizza.”
As it turns out, the project lasted eight years of development as the team meticulously adjusted their creation to ensure it could consistently deliver higher quality pizza autonomously.
“What’s hard is the dough,” explains Thierry Graffagnino, a chef consultant in Pazzi and three-time world pizza champion.
